πŸ—³️ ELECTION WATCH: DOJ Warns States of Criminal Penalties Over Noncitizen Voting

 

WASHINGTON, D.C. (National News Media Network) — July 12, 2026 — The U.S. Department of Justice has warned state election officials that violations involving noncitizen voter registration or voting could result in criminal penalties under federal law. The guidance comes as federal authorities emphasize election integrity ahead of upcoming elections, prompting renewed discussion over enforcement responsibilities, voter eligibility verification, and the balance between election administration and federal oversight.

The Story

The Justice Department's warning emphasizes that federal law prohibits noncitizens from registering to vote or casting ballots in federal elections and reminds state election officials that violations may carry criminal consequences. Federal officials have encouraged states to maintain accurate voter registration records and enforce existing election laws as part of broader efforts to protect election integrity. The guidance has generated renewed debate among policymakers, election administrators, and advocacy organizations over the appropriate role of federal oversight, voter list maintenance, and the procedures states use to verify voter eligibility while ensuring lawful access to the electoral process.
